Plant Needs
Sunlight
Bright indirect to partial direct sun; tolerate mild shade but lose pink edge color intensity
Watering
Allow soil to fully dry between waterings; avoid overwatering to prevent root rot
Temperature
Thrives at 15–25°C; tolerate brief light frost but avoid prolonged cold below 5°C
Characteristics
- Leaf: Thick, fleshy leaves in tight rosettes; pale blue-green with pinkish edges under bright light
- Flower: Bell-shaped, coral-pink blooms on tall, thin stalks
- Stem: Short, compact stem hidden by rosette leaves
Care Guide
Watering
Water when soil is completely dry; increase frequency slightly in hot, dry weather
Fertilization
Diluted succulent feed once every 6 weeks. Use low-nitrogen, phosphorus-rich diluted feed to promote healthy leaf growth
Eggshell powder topdress:Grind dried eggshells to fine powder; sprinkle a thin layer on soil surface to add calcium without burning rootsPruning
- Remove dried, dead leaves from the rosette base to prevent pest harboring
- Trim spent flower stalks after blooming to conserve plant energy
- Separate offset rosettes in spring for propagation and reduce overcrowding
